Spring awakening 2006 is a rock musical written by steven sater book and lyrics and duncan sheik music, based on frank wedekinds controversial german play, spring awakening 1891. In his best known play, spring awakening initially known as the awakening of spring, german playwright frank wedekind 18641918 drew a powerful portrait of a group of pubescent boys and girls raised in a rigid home, church and educational environment that precludes guidance for dealing with the manifestation of their sexual urges.
